Ibiza is all DJs and dancefloors, right? Think again. Beyond the world-famous clubs and abundance of electronic music, a thriving live music scene hides in plain sight. Scattered across the island, you'll find intimate beach bars and rooftop terraces hosting acoustic sunsets, with Soulful Jazz and bustling bars where Rock and Blues take centre stage.
Whether it's a local band raising the roof or a stripped-down acoustic set, live music happens here more often than you'd expect, sometimes nightly, sometimes a few times a week, all depending on the venue. It's not just about the sound; expect craft cocktails, cold beers, and delicious bites to complete the experience. So, if you're ready for a well-earned break from DJ sets, here's where to tune in to Ibiza's best-kept musical secrets.
Around Ibiza Town

Ibiza Town's rendezvous point for bohemians, socialites and culture vultures par excellence, Teatro Pereyra is a multicultural hub all year-round. A stunning setting, the Parisian-style circus/theatre hosts nightly high-class entertainment showstoppers that combines acrobatics, choreography, dance, and live music.
Just down the road, Ibiza Town's municipal concert and theatre hall, Can Ventosa cultural centre, is home to a wide variety of musical concerts, spanning genres such as Contemporary, Classical, and Jazz.
Jazz-Tà Bé is a lively venue in the newer area of Ibiza Town and draws Jazz fanatics and live music cognoscenti from across the island to enjoy soulful performances in its intimate setting. You can even fuel your enjoyment with Jazz-Tà Bé's signature range of montaditos (open-faced sandwiches), which are aptly named after musical genres, alongside great quality cocktails.

One of those select spots where you can truly say “local legend”, Can Jordi Blues Station lies on the Ibiza Town to San José Road, about halfway between the two. A typical countryside grocery store and cafe/bar, it features two weekly live music performances on Thursdays and Saturday afternoons, led by local and international artists. Seriously, this place rocks! Grab a bocadillo and a drink, mix with residents and holidaymakers and soak up its unique vibes.
Renowned for its charcoal grills, Cas Costas is a highly popular roadside restaurant situated just outside Can Bellotera on the same Ibiza Town to San José Road. Every Thursday it offers a diverse lineup of acoustic and Jazz sets, along with fantastic Flamenco nights every Tuesday evening from June onwards.
Another great spot located just outside Can Bellotera, Rosana's Ibiza serves up an irresistible combination of tapas and typical local dishes. Every Saturday, it becomes a hub of high-class live music by artists and ensembles from the island. Genres range from Rock and Roll, Swing and Blues to Big Band, Country, Soul and Folk. Something for live music devotees of any ilk.
San Antonio and the west coast

The Concept Hotel Group has speckled their signature Art Deco style throughout San Antonio and the Bay area. While they have made a name for themselves as the slightly edgy and uber-cool place to stay, their artistic reach also extends into their hotel grounds for live music shows.
Saturday nights come alive at Ryans Lolas with Rock & Ryans, a weekly live music series featuring national and international bands. Running every Saturday from 2 to 30 May, performances span Rock, Soul, Blues and Alternative sounds, with free entry, outdoor dining and drinks, in a vibrant celebration of Ibiza’s local music scene.
Held once a month and accompanied by a neo-lit stage, the Dorado Live Shows at Venice Bay Ibiza in San Antonio Bay are more like mini-concerts for the cool Ibiza crowd. At their sister venue in Cala Gracio, Cubanito, the Sunset Malecón combines one of the best sunsets on the island with smooth Latino grooves led by Cuban musician Ricardito and his band.
Set along the San Antonio Bay coastline, the Caló de s'Oli auditorium is a beautiful outdoor space which hosts a selection of events, including live music and shows. Often running from the late afternoon and into early evening, it's a fantastic location to catch a show with the sun setting in the background.

One of three top dining establishments at the luxurious Petunia Ibiza, La Mesa d'es Vedrà offers Mediterranean dishes inspired by the Balearic spirit. Every Monday and Thursday evening, entertainment is on the menu with performances of live music, flamenco and soul. With the awe-inspiring Es Vedrà nearby: what more could you want?
Santa Eulalia and the north

With colourful, authentic street food from around the globe, Word of Mouth boasts a cool setting towards the quieter end of the Santa Eulalia promenade. With its genuine community vibe, this boho-style restaurant has gained an ardent following, and its DJ sessions - broadcast via local radio - are famed during the season. What is perhaps less known are the performances by live musicians ranging from big band to Reggae to Soul, Funk, and Jazz with Electronic fusion. Keep your eyes on their weekly schedule.

The island's best-known hippy market, the Punta Arabí Hippy Market attracts huge crowds to Es Caná every Wednesday and needs little introduction. However, one aspect that deserves to be better recognised is its vibrant live music scene. Throughout the day and across the sprawling grounds, you'll find performances by drummers and street artists, along with local and international artists and bands.

Still in Es Caná, and just a few steps from the hippy market's final stalls, EsBirra Ibiza is a very popular venue for live music featuring local, national and international bands. On Wednesday market day throughout the summer season, live music is a regular event and a fantastic pitstop for food and drink after all that shopping.
A cosy, rustic restaurant set in the country between Santa Eulalia and Es Caná, Can Suldat is a hidden gem for live music lovers, hosting intimate performances that range from Blues and Rock to Folk and Jazz.

A venue with one of the longest musical heritages on the island, Las Dalias beautiful open garden is the perfect stage for a fantastic range of live music events throughout the summer. Running mostly on Thursdays, this space is famed for its musical offerings and always attracts a super-friendly and open crowd for a dance and sing-along.

Held throughout the year on Sundays, the San Juan handicrafts market draws visitors from all over with its quality handmade items, such as jewellery, clothing, art pieces, and tasty organic food. From 12.00 hours, local artists perform live music to liven up the proceedings, taking over the quaint village square and bringing adults and children to their feet for an afternoon boogie.
With stunning sea views across Cala Nova beach, fabulous Mexican and Asian-inspired cuisine, and cool sounds, the EPIC Infinity Lounge at BLESS Ibiza Cala Nova simply oozes class. Every Friday in the summer months, chill in style to the accompaniment of Latin Jazz with a curated cocktail in hand.
